Photo taken on Aug. 7, 2025, shows the night view of Tianjin’s cityscape from the observation deck of Tianjin CTF Finance Centre, also known as “the heart of Tianjin”, in north China’s Tianjin Municipality. At 336.9 meters high, this panoramic platform, opened in June 2025, offers 360° views of landmarks such as the Haihe River, Five Great Avenues, Jiefang Bridge, and Jinwan Plaza - creating a “thousand-year gaze” over the city’s past and present. Photo taken on Aug. 7, 2025, shows an exhibition displaying curated installations on local culture, folk customs, city history and architecture, inside the observation deck of Tianjin CTF Finance Centre, also known as “the heart of Tianjin”, in north China’s Tianjin Municipality. The observation hall houses four themed exhibitions - contemporary art, photography, storytelling through city landmarks, and architectural design, providing immersive cultural experiences alongside breathtaking views.
